Output 101ff7b31f9cfc7feb9f25976f7f93e80ca5e505f21330258ab781eae0181b81:25

value
37911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28416ff59f6b3008ea1b6024da967fa6a0ad64c OP_EQUAL
address
3HxvSTBC1hRwUFLRgn2ETa8FAuovAEUzc1
transaction
101ff7b31f9cfc7feb9f25976f7f93e80ca5e505f21330258ab781eae0181b81
spent
true